What Makes a Great ASB Poster?
A great ASB poster is more than just an eye-catching design; it’s a strategic tool that communicates effectively and inspires action. To achieve this, several key elements must come together seamlessly. First, the poster needs a clear purpose—whether it’s promoting an upcoming dance, encouraging participation in a charity drive, or rallying students for a spirit week. Without a defined goal, even the most visually appealing poster may fail to deliver results.
Second, the design should align with your school’s branding. This includes using school colors, logos, and mascots to create a sense of familiarity and pride. Consistency in branding not only reinforces school identity but also helps posters stand out in a sea of generic designs. For example, incorporating your school’s mascot into the poster can make it instantly recognizable and relatable to students.
Finally, great posters balance creativity with simplicity. While it’s tempting to overload a poster with flashy graphics and text, too much clutter can overwhelm viewers and dilute the message. Instead, focus on a strong central image or slogan that grabs attention and conveys the core idea at a glance. Bullet points, bold headings, and concise text can further enhance readability and engagement.
Why Is Clarity Important in Poster Design?
Clarity ensures that your audience understands the message without confusion. For ASB posters, this means using straightforward language, legible fonts, and intuitive visuals. Avoid jargon or overly complex phrases that might alienate viewers. Instead, opt for short, punchy sentences that get straight to the point.
How Can Visual Hierarchy Improve Engagement?
Visual hierarchy guides viewers’ eyes through the poster in a logical sequence. Start with the most important element—usually the event title or main image—and build around it. Use contrasting colors, varying font sizes, and strategic spacing to draw attention to key details like dates, times, and locations. This approach ensures that viewers absorb the essential information quickly and easily.

Why Should You Use Mascots and Symbols?
Mascots and symbols are powerful tools for evoking school pride. They act as visual anchors that connect viewers to their shared experiences and memories. For example, featuring your school’s mascot in action—like cheering at a football game or holding a trophy—can evoke nostalgia and enthusiasm. Symbols like school crests or emblems can also reinforce a sense of belonging and tradition.
What Role Do Colors Play in Evoking Emotions?
Colors have a profound impact on how people perceive and respond to visuals. Bright, energetic colors like red and yellow can convey excitement and urgency, making them ideal for high-energy events like pep rallies or sports tournaments. On the other hand, softer tones like blue and green can evoke calmness and trust, which might be more suitable for academic or charitable initiatives. By aligning your color palette with the event’s tone, you can enhance its overall effectiveness.

Step-by-Step Guide to Designing Your Poster
Designing an ASB poster doesn’t have to be daunting. Follow these steps to create a polished and impactful design:
- Define Your Objective: Start by identifying the purpose of your poster. Are you promoting an event, raising awareness, or encouraging participation? Clearly outlining your goals will guide the rest of the design process.
- Research Your Audience: Understand what appeals to your target audience. Are they drawn to humor, bold visuals, or heartfelt messages? Tailoring your design to their preferences increases the likelihood of engagement.
- Sketch Your Layout: Before jumping into digital tools, sketch a rough draft of your poster. This helps you visualize the placement of text, images, and other elements.
- Choose Your Tools: Platforms like Canva, Adobe Spark, or Photoshop offer user-friendly interfaces and pre-made templates to streamline the design process.
- Finalize and Review: Once your design is complete, review it for clarity, consistency, and alignment with your objectives. Seek feedback from peers or mentors to refine your work further.
Are Digital Posters Better Than Printed Ones?
The debate between digital and printed posters often comes down to context and resources. Digital posters offer several advantages, including cost-effectiveness, ease of distribution, and the ability to incorporate multimedia elements. Plat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and school websites allow you to share digital posters with a wider audience instantly.
On the other hand, printed posters remain a staple in many schools due to their tangibility and visibility. Placing posters in high-traffic areas like hallways, cafeterias, and bulletin boards ensures maximum exposure. Combining both formats—digital for online engagement and printed for physical presence—can maximize your reach and impact.
What Are the Pros and Cons of Each Format?
- Digital Posters: Pros include lower costs, real-time updates, and interactive features. Cons may involve limited access for students without devices or internet connectivity.
- Printed Posters: Pros include physical presence, no reliance on technology, and higher visibility in offline spaces. Cons include higher production costs and environmental concerns.

How to Measure the Success of Your Poster Campaign?
Evaluating the effectiveness of your ASB poster campaign is essential for continuous improvement. Start by setting measurable goals, such as increasing attendance at an event or boosting social media shares. Track these metrics before, during, and after the campaign to assess performance.
Feedback from students and staff can also provide valuable insights. Conduct surveys or informal discussions to gauge their perceptions of the posters. Did they find them engaging? Were the messages clear? Use this feedback to refine future designs and strategies.
What Metrics Should You Focus On?
- Event attendance numbers
- Social media engagement (likes, shares, comments)
- Student feedback and surveys
- Cost-effectiveness of the campaign
How Can Analytics Tools Help?
Analytics tools like Google Analytics or social media insights can track the performance of digital posters. These platforms provide data on views, clicks, and user demographics, enabling you to identify strengths and areas for improvement.
